I’m attending Art event, “Smart Illumination Yokohama 2017”, held at Zounohana-Park, Yokohama.
This event is held during Nov.1-Nov.5, 2017.
My work itself becomes a very soft light when the laser light strikes the object, even if it tends to have the impression of a strong beam, such as the light fluctuating like a wave like a swaying slowly, or becoming a kaleidoscope looking way The idea that I want to convey that things are multifaceted rather than one-sided from the fact that it becomes so soft light when the usage changes, is put in it.
Anyone can change the light by shaking the red flashing cylinder in front.
It was my first time to apply for exhibitions I did (including things that are not art), I was very worried about what will happen but I am very happy as it seems to be popular.
Indeed, those who glance at the light fluently, those who are willing to speak to the light changing continuously, those who think about the method of realization on the technical side, or those who wear the tube and change the light There are also several ways to enjoy.
